Experimental Jazz

Experimental jazz is a dynamic and avant-garde genre characterized by unconventional musical structures, extended instrumental techniques, and a blurring of boundaries between composition and improvisation. Emerging in the 1960s, it drew from free jazz, avant-garde, and classical music traditions, with artists pushing the limits of tonality, rhythm, and timbre. The genre's heyday in the 1970s and 1980s saw a proliferation of innovative ensembles and collectives, often featuring non-traditional instrumentation and electronic manipulation. Experimental jazz not only reflected the social and cultural upheaval of the time but also influenced the development of subsequent genres like electronic and ambient music. Its distinctiveness lies in its rejection of traditional jazz tropes, instead embracing dissonance, fragmentation, and sonic experimentation, often incorporating elements of noise, rock, and world music.
